What Is an Immigration Bond
An immigration bond is a fiscal guarantee that allows a detained immigrant to be freed from ICE holding while their immigration case proceeds through the courts. Comparable to bail in the criminal process, an immigration bond guarantees that the person will show up at all scheduled immigration proceedings. There are two primary categories of immigration bonds: delivery bonds and voluntary departure bonds. A delivery bond enables the detained individual to be released so they can spend quality time with their family and meet with their lawyer while awaiting their hearing. A voluntary departure bond permits the individual to leave the nation willingly by a specified date, with the bond total refunded upon departure.
The total of an immigration bond can fluctuate significantly, often spanning from $1,500 to $25,000 or more, contingent upon the circumstances of the situation. Factors including the individual’s criminal background, likelihood of fleeing, connections to the local community, and immigration standing all influence the bond total established by an immigration judge. An immigration attorney is able to also establish early on whether a detained individual is even qualified for bond — a crucial initial step that loved ones frequently fail to consider. Particular immigration infractions automatically disqualify someone from bond eligibility, such as aggravated felony charges and terrorism-related accusations. Without this understanding, loved ones may spend limited time and money seeking a bond hearing that was not a viable option. How an Attorney Can Reduce Bond Amounts
In many cases, the initial bond sum set by ICE is unjustifiably high, imposing an enormous monetary hardship on loved ones who are already struggling. An immigration bond lawyer can request a bond redetermination hearing in front of an immigration judge to advocate for a reduced bond figure. During this hearing, the lawyer submits supporting documentation and juridical reasoning to show that a reduced bond is suitable given the respondent’s circumstances.
The process requires deliberate groundwork and a thorough grasp of what immigration judges evaluate when establishing bond sums. Who is eligible to receive an immigration bond in Pointe Coupee, LA?
Not all detained persons are eligible for an immigration bond. Eligibility depends on various factors, including the type of the immigration charges, criminal history, and whether the individual poses a risk to the community or a flight risk. Individuals under mandatory detention on account of certain criminal convictions or security concerns may not qualify for a bond. What happens if the immigration bond conditions are not met in Pointe Coupee, LA?
If the party freed on an immigration bond fails to present themselves at their appointed immigration court appointments or breaches the terms of their freedom, the bond will be forfeited, meaning the full bond amount will not be returned to the person who posted it. Additionally, the held person might be at risk of re-arrest, and their refusal to adhere can unfavorably affect the resolution of their immigration proceedings.
